StopRoutingHandler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Bietet eine Möglichkeit, anzugeben, dass ASP.NET Routing anforderungen für ein URL-Muster nicht verarbeiten soll.
public ref class StopRoutingHandler : System::Web::Routing::IRouteHandler
public class StopRoutingHandler : System.Web.Routing.IRouteHandler
type StopRoutingHandler = class
interface IRouteHandler
Public Class StopRoutingHandler
Implements IRouteHandler
- Vererbung
-
StopRoutingHandler
- Implementiert
Beispiele
Das folgende Beispiel zeigt, wie Sie verhindern, dass Routing Anforderungen für AXD-Anforderungen verarbeitet.
routes.Add(new Route("{resource}.axd/{*pathInfo}", new StopRoutingHandler()));
routes.Add(New Route("{resource}.axd/{*pathInfo}", New StopRoutingHandler()))
Hinweise
Mit der StopRoutingHandler-Klasse können Sie angeben, dass ASP.NET Routing bestimmte URL-Anforderungen nicht verarbeiten soll. Sie verhindern, dass das Routing bestimmte Anforderungen verarbeitet, indem Sie eine Route definieren und angeben, dass die StopRoutingHandler Klasse zum Behandeln des Routenmusters verwendet werden soll. Wenn eine Anforderung von einem StopRoutingHandler Objekt verarbeitet wird, blockiert das StopRoutingHandler Objekt jede zusätzliche Verarbeitung der Anforderung als Route. Stattdessen wird die Anforderung als ASP.NET Seite, Webdienst oder anderer ASP.NET Endpunkt verarbeitet.
Konstruktoren
| Name | Beschreibung |
|---|---|
| StopRoutingHandler() |
Initialisiert eine neue Instanz der StopRoutingHandler-Klasse. |
Methoden
| Name | Beschreibung |
|---|---|
| Equals(Object) |
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ht. (Geerbt von Object) |
| GetHashCode() |
Dient als Standardhashfunktion. (Geerbt von Object) |
| GetHttpHandler(RequestContext) |
Gibt das Objekt zurück, das die Anforderung verarbeitet. |
| GetType() |
Ruft die Type der aktuellen Instanz ab. (Geerbt von Object) |
| MemberwiseClone() |
Erstellt eine flache Kopie der aktuellen Object. (Geerbt von Object) |
| ToString() |
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Geerbt von Object) |
Explizite Schnittstellenimplementierungen
| Name | Beschreibung |
|---|---|
| IRouteHandler.GetHttpHandler(RequestContext) |
Gibt das Objekt zurück, das die Anforderung verarbeitet. |